Engineering Robotics Teams Captures Championship in Robocon Hong Kong Contest

Extracted from CUHK in Focus, dated 6 July 2022

“It was the nine losses out of ten matches that took the team to new heights,” says Billy Yip, team coach of CUHK Robotics Team. “There were 14 teams participating this year, making the contest particularly tough.”

Team Golden Striker’s road to success was far from easy. In ten internal practice matches, the team was defeated nine times by its opponents. “At that time, it was only a week before the contest,” he adds. “We could have been fighting a losing battle.”

The repeated failure drove the team to go to great lengths. After evaluating the matches and learning from their mistakes, team members racked their brains to think of groundbreaking ideas. “We came up with a creative approach to keeping the robots away from the opponents’ effective range. It was a reliable strategy and the key to victory,” says team leader Kwok Lam Him (AIST year 3) proudly. “I am also thankful for the hard work of my diligent teammates. All this would not have been possible without skilled techniques, talented minds and, most importantly, team spirit.”

The theme of this year’s contest, Lagori, was inspired by a traditional game that originated in South India. The contest required both the team’s robots to be fast and accurate. The goal of the match was to hit the opponent’s tower made of Lagori discs within a time limit. There were two teams in each knockout match.

The Robocon Hong Kong Contest is an annual flagship event organised by the Hong Kong Science and Technology Parks Corporation, which aims to nurture local talents and take the city’s innovative technologies to the international stage. CUHK’s Golden Striker will be representing Hong Kong in the Asia-Pacific Broadcasting Union (ABU) Asia-Pacific Robot Contest 2022, to be held in India.

Golden Striker was crowned Champion and Best Team Spirit Award, while Power Builder won 4th place in the Robocon 2022 Hong Kong Contest on 26 June.
